RAI14 (retinoic acid induced protein 14) is an F-actin regulator: Lesson from the testis

RAI14 (retinoic acid induced protein 14) is an actin-binding protein first identified in the liver. In the testis, RAI14 is expressed by both Sertoli and germ cells in the seminiferous epithelium.
